Abstract

A finite element modeling of open boundary problems is presented and then applied to magnetostatic problems in two and three dimensions. The technique which it is based on, original and with good performance as far as accuracy of results and rapidity of computation, can easily be implemented using existing finite element software. © 1990 IEEE
